KENNETH GRANT KOCH November 25, 1944 - July 7, 2016 Peacefully, on July 7, 2016, surrounded by his loving family, Kenneth Grant Koch, aged 71 years, of Lundar, MB and formerly of Grahamdale, MB, passed away after a brave and courageous battle with cancer. Husband to Kelly, father to Melisa (Billy) and Jennifer (Jason), grandfather to Kyle, Kaylie and Andrew, uncle to several nieces and nephews and a friend to many. He is also survived by his brother Alvin (Nadia), sister Beatrice, sister-in-law Holly (Hermann) and father-in-law and mother-in-law Emil and Sophie Felbel. Ken is predeceased by his parents Leon and Anna Koch, brother-in-law Ben and a sister-in-law Joanne. In keeping with Ken's wishes, cremation has taken place and no service will be held. Free to soar ever higher As God smiles upon you with pride And Jesus says "Come, you are one of mine". In lieu of flowers, donations may be made in Ken's memory to CancerCare Manitoba Foundation Inc., 675 McDermot Ave., Room ON1160, Winnipeg, MB R3E 0V9.
